On Sunday, the non-profit Wikimedia Basis, which owns and operates Wikipedia, introduced that it might no longer settle for cryptocurrency donations. The choice was made after a three-month dialogue interval that adopted after a request to cease accepting crypto was comprised of the Wiki group.
“The Wikimedia Basis has determined to discontinue direct acceptance of cryptocurrency as a way of donating,” reads the update from the group. “We started our direct acceptance of cryptocurrency in 2014 primarily based on requests from our volunteers and donor communities. We’re making this resolution primarily based on current suggestions from those self same communities.”
Wikimedia stated it might shut its account with Bitpay, the crypto cost service supplier which Wikimedia used to gather cryptocurrency donations.
“I am actually pleased that the Wikimedia Basis listened to the group’s needs on this problem, and I am actually pleased with my group for taking a principled stand,” stated longtime Wikipedia editor and crypto skeptic Molly White in a message to Mashable. “It may be tough when there’s cash on the road—definitely a problem that I’ve seen all over the place within the crypto area—and it is refreshing to see each the Basis and the group accomplish that on this case.”
White additionally runs the favored web site Web3 is Going Great, which tracks scams and hacks within the larger cryptocurrency area. She was the primary to report on the announcement from Wikimedia about its crypto donation resolution.
Wikipedia has accepted crypto since 2014. The non-profit was open to receiving donations in common cryptocurrencies equivalent to Bitcoin, Ether, Dogecoin, Litecoin, and others together with stablecoins like USDC.
Nonetheless, as Web3 is Going Nice factors out, solely a small proportion of crypto accounted for Wikipedia’s total donation haul final yr. This may need made it a bit simpler for the Wikimedia Basis to return to its resolution to cease accepting crypto. Solely $130,000 value of crypto – 0.08% of its income – was donated to Wikipedia within the final fiscal yr.
On the Wikimedia discussion page for the proposal, crypto critics made their case regarding crypto donations to Wikipedia.
Most critics argued that Wikipedia ought to cease accepting crypto donations resulting from environmental issues. One other common argument towards crypto was that Wikipedia was legitimizing and implicitly promoting a predatory system.
Based on White, there was a “sturdy push from crypto advocates to brigade the dialogue.”
“It is ironic that a lot of the crypto ethos includes ostensible self-governance and particular person company, however then members of the crypto group who usually are not in any other case part of the Wikimedia group attempt to power crypto on us,” she defined. “I hope they take this as a reminder that self-governance means listening to group members even when the result just isn’t worthwhile or good PR for them.”
The Wikimedia Basis did say it might proceed to watch the state of affairs, probably holding the door open to a future the place it did settle for crypto donations as soon as once more.
For now, although, the critics of cryptocurrency and the broader Wiki group are victorious.
